mshd.net
当前位置:首页 >> DoCumEnt writE 语法里不能加双引号? >>

DoCumEnt writE 语法里不能加双引号?

兄弟你好,对于""中输出双引号,"改为\"即可,单引号'直接写就可以。 下面是我给你写好的,测试完毕页面正常显示,你直接复制粘贴就可以用。 另外你的oclick事件触发的js代码比较多,可以挪到一个函数里,那样看起来更直观些。由于百度无法排版,...

字符串嵌套错误,字符串中出现的引号需转义或者换成单引号。 例如"abc"正常,"ab"c"这样的话,系统就会把"ab"解释成一个字符串,剩下c"就是无法解释,语法错误。这种情况下需要变成"ab\"c",在javascript中也可以换成'ab"c'或者 "ab'c",总而言...

write()括号里是一个字符串呀,""是一个字符串常量。否则就会被理解成变量了 再说清楚些,比如 var b =1; document.write(b); //输出1 document.write(“b”);//输出b

尽量将会冲突的地方用变量赋值吧, 例如 var location = "zbgg.asp?id=86&pageshow="+this.value; document.write( 'onBlur="window.location=' + location + '" onkeypress="if (event.keyCode==13) window.location="'+location+'"> 页' ); 在...

+号是用来连接字符串用的,你逗号就直接当字符串输出了如果没输出那就是当分隔符了,不矛盾埃 因为你a和b的值都是数字,会默认转化成字符串格式。 如果是中文你就得加""双引号,加号是用来链接加了双引号的字符串的。 document.write(a,+"你好啊...

在双引号签名加\ \是转义符号 \" 就是直接把"当做字符,而不是双引号

因为文档在加载的过程中实际上就是一边加载一边用document.write写出内容到屏幕上,而一旦加载完成这个写入流就会被关闭。此时如果你再调用document.write往网页上写入内容的话他会先把已经写入的内容全部清空然后再重新打开写入流用以写入你写...

当输出完成以后,页面输出流就关闭了,这时候document.write就会重新打开页面输出流,原来的document对象将会被清除,即相当于新打开一个页面。 一般来说document.write是用于在html文档没有输出完之前通过拼写html的手段输出数据的。 针对你的...

小毛病太多,function写错,numb 没定义,连该写 >100 的地方都能写成

因为你的文档已经加载完毕,而document.write是由事件触发displayVar而产生,是相当于在当前窗口新页面输出这些代码的,而新页面中并没有test()函数埃 如果当前页面在载入时,触发displayVar,可以正常操作的。

网站首页 | 网站地图
All rights reserved Powered by www.mshd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com